Description
The ABB AF52-30-00-13 is a heavy-duty 3-pole IEC contactor engineered for dependable switching of motors, compressors, and other inductive HVAC loads in commercial and industrial applications. Featuring ABB’s advanced AC/DC coil technology, this contactor accepts a wide control voltage range of 100–250V AC/DC on a single coil — eliminating the need to stock multiple coil variants and simplifying panel design.

Specifications
- SKU / Part Number: AF52-30-00-13
- Brand: ABB
- Poles: 3
- Main Contact Configuration: 3 NO (normally open)
- Continuous Current Rating: 53 A
- Control Voltage: 100–250V AC/DC (50/60 Hz)
- Terminal Type: Screw terminals
- Product Series: AF (AC/DC wide-range coil series)

Why Choose the ABB AF52-30-00-13?
ABB’s AF-series contactors are widely recognized for their wide-range coil technology, which allows a single contactor to operate across the full 100–250V AC/DC spectrum. This reduces inventory requirements and minimizes the risk of coil mismatch errors during installation or replacement.
